    Review

    PruittHealth - Rome in Rome, GA is best suited for families seeking strong inpatient rehabilitation with a compassionate, attentive staff and a clean, welcoming environment. It works well for seniors who need structured, goal-oriented therapy and who want to see consistent progress toward returning home. The facility excels when the priority is timely, hands-on rehab, reassuring personal care, and a campus feel that balances clinical focus with comfortable living spaces. For families facing a rehab-to-home transition, this community often delivers the momentum and bedside warmth that smooth that path, underscored by recent renovations and well-kept rooms that contribute to a sense of safety and pride in the environment.

    Those who may want to consider alternatives include residents who require unwavering 24/7 call-response reliability and far fewer instances of delayed assistance, or families who place the highest priority on flawless, proactive family communication and billing transparency. A subset of reviews flag inconsistent responsiveness and some scheduling or administrative gaps, and several accounts point to staffing shortages at times. For memory-care needs or highly specialized clinical oversight, some families may prefer facilities with more explicit memory-care protocols and a steadier, more predictable communication workflow to match those needs.

    The strongest pros - the core rehab strengths and the personal care - tend to offset many drawbacks but not all. Inpatient rehab at PruittHealth - Rome is repeatedly described as excellent: care teams are described as incredible, nurses and CNAs as supportive, and therapists as capable, with patients reliably showing strength gains that enable return to home. The environment reinforces success: renovations, clean facilities, a variety of amenities, and a layout that supports activity and recovery. Family members often praise ongoing updates and the sense that staff truly treats residents with kindness, which can translate to better engagement in therapy and adherence to discharge plans.

    Yet the main cons temper those strengths. Long wait times for assistance and a phone system that can impede timely communication are recurrent frustrations, particularly in the evenings. Staffing fluctuations and occasional lapses in follow-through on care plans or routine therapy sessions show up in some reviews as legitimate risks, especially for residents with complex needs or cognitive impairments. Billing and administrative communication has also surfaced as a problem for a few families, including misaligned care changes and slow responses from leadership when issues arise. Taken together, these gaps can undermine the otherwise strong rehab trajectory when not actively managed.

    From a decision-making standpoint, this community remains a compelling option for short-term rehab or long-term skilled nursing when the family prioritizes high-quality therapy, a caring staff, and a pleasant, well-maintained setting. Prospective families should enter with a plan: verify therapist schedules and staffing levels on every shift, test the call system and evening reachability during a visit, and request transparent, written care and billing processes. Inquire specifically about how memory-care needs are addressed, how often families receive updates, and what steps are taken when a change in care is required. The right fit will balance the evident clinical strengths with a rigorous, proactive approach to communication and consistency.

    In the end, PruittHealth - Rome can be a strong, peace-of-mind choice for families who want robust rehab outcomes wrapped in a clean, patient-centered environment. It rewards those who ask sharp questions before admission and insist on clear expectations after intake. The community's proven care quality and positive staff relationships are real assets, but ongoing diligence on staffing, response times, and administrative communication is essential for turning good days into consistently excellent ones.
